Title: Osamu Iwase: Innovator in Coating Technologies
Introduction
Osamu Iwase is a notable inventor based in Hiratsuka, Japan. He has made significant contributions to the field of coating technologies, holding a total of 11 patents. His work focuses on developing innovative aqueous coating compositions and methods for treating plastic substrates.
Latest Patents
Iwase's latest patents include an "Aqueous coating composition for plastics substrates and coating method." This invention involves a dispersion in an aqueous medium that enhances the coating process for plastic materials. Another significant patent is the "Method for surface treatment of plastic material and apparatus used." This method utilizes a treating solution that is environmentally friendly and improves adhesion for coatings. The process involves pressurizing an aqueous dispersion containing an abrasive, which is then injected onto the plastic surface through a specialized nozzle. This innovative approach allows for the creation of a rough surface, enhancing the application of coatings.
